Line 2: |
Line 2: |
| <br> | | <br> |
| ''Fedora and the Infinity design logo are trademarks of Red Hat, Inc.'' | | ''Fedora and the Infinity design logo are trademarks of Red Hat, Inc.'' |
− | ; some of the older versions listed here ^ may be security risks- for archive purposes only
| + | |
| ==Fedora 30== | | ==Fedora 30== |
− | * updated 06/03/2019 | + | * page updated July 9 2019 |
− | *Released 05/30/2019 | + | *Released 04/30/2019 |
| | | |
| + | ===Download=== |
| + | * https://getfedora.org/ (new) |
| + | * https://dl.fedoraproject.org/pub/alt/unofficial/releases/30/ |
| + | * https://dl.fedoraproject.org/pub/fedora-secondary/development/30/Spins/i386/iso/ |
| + | * https://spins.fedoraproject.org/soas/download/index.html |
| + | * [https://drive.google.com/open?id=1keflpDVnJs4HGmsq-I2nbj7TgMrt1YWK Fedora 30 Sugar on a Stick for Raspberry Pi] |
| + | * https://drive.google.com/drive/folders/1x70jhY5S18TB6lXPI7QYjDFuWelLm6ov (Respin: F30-SOAS-x86_64-20190708.iso has XO's in jabber.sugarlabs.org in networking CP) |
| + | |
| + | ==upgrading-fedora-30-to-fedora-31== |
| + | *https://fedoramagazine.org/upgrading-fedora-30-to-fedora-31/ |
| ==Upgrading f29 to f30== | | ==Upgrading f29 to f30== |
| *https://fedoraproject.org/wiki/DNF_system_upgrade | | *https://fedoraproject.org/wiki/DNF_system_upgrade |
Line 16: |
Line 26: |
| * https://fedoramagazine.org/setting-kernel-command-line-arguments-with-fedora-30/ | | * https://fedoramagazine.org/setting-kernel-command-line-arguments-with-fedora-30/ |
| | | |
− | ===Download===
| |
− | * https://spins.fedoraproject.org/soas/download/index.html (30_RC-1.2 gold release)
| |
− |
| |
− | * https://dl.fedoraproject.org/pub/alt/stage/30_RC-1.1/Spins/x86_64/iso/
| |
− | * https://dl.fedoraproject.org/pub/alt/stage/30_RC-1.2/Spins/x86_64/iso/
| |
− | * https://dl.fedoraproject.org/pub/alt/stage/30_RC-1.2/Spins/armhfp/images/Fedora-SoaS-armhfp-30-1.2-sda.raw.xz (rpi3)
| |
− |
| |
− | * test builds : http://koji.fedoraproject.org/koji/tasks?start=0&state=all&view=tree&method=livemedia&order=-id
| |
− |
| |
− | * f30 respins : https://drive.google.com/drive/folders/1x70jhY5S18TB6lXPI7QYjDFuWelLm6ov (#fedora-respins)
| |
| *new sugar 0.113 version: | | *new sugar 0.113 version: |
− | [[File:F30-software.png|600px]] | + | [[File:F30-software.png|400px]] |
| *f1 network neighborhood with XO's when "jabber.sugarlabs.org" is added to network: | | *f1 network neighborhood with XO's when "jabber.sugarlabs.org" is added to network: |
− | [[File:F30-network_neighborhood.png|600px]] | + | [[File:F30-network_neighborhood.png|400px]] |
| | | |
| =====testing-sugar-runner===== | | =====testing-sugar-runner===== |
Line 43: |
Line 43: |
| *https://github.com/FedoraQt/MediaWriter/releases | | *https://github.com/FedoraQt/MediaWriter/releases |
| *https://fedoraproject.org/wiki/Test_Day:2019-04-30_Fedora_Media_Writer | | *https://fedoraproject.org/wiki/Test_Day:2019-04-30_Fedora_Media_Writer |
| + | "What changes when Rpi 3B+;Rpi2B+; or "other is selected in version |
| + | 4.1.4.1-fc30 ?" |
| + | *satellit May 19, 2019 |
| + | |
| + | "Nothing, really. The tentative plan was to support more ARM spins in the future but no work towards that was done yet." |
| + | *Martin Bříza:5/20/2019 |
| + | |
| ==Livemedia-creator== | | ==Livemedia-creator== |
| *https://fedoraproject.org/wiki/Livemedia-creator-_How_to_create_and_use_a_Live_CD | | *https://fedoraproject.org/wiki/Livemedia-creator-_How_to_create_and_use_a_Live_CD |
Line 62: |
Line 69: |
| ===Testing f30=== | | ===Testing f30=== |
| * https://www.happyassassin.net/testcase_stats/30/Installation.html | | * https://www.happyassassin.net/testcase_stats/30/Installation.html |
| + | * https://fedoraproject.org/wiki/QA:Testcase_arm_image_deployment |
| + | * https://fedoraproject.org/wiki/Test_Results:Fedora_30_RC_1.2_Installation#ARM_disk_images |
| | | |
| =Raspberry_Pi= | | =Raspberry_Pi= |
| + | "Fedora supports the the Raspberry Pi Model 2B and 3-series of devices including the 3B, 3B+, 3A+, 3CM and 3CM+ in Fedora 29 and later releases." |
| + | ::May work with Rpi3 (older model) |
| + | * https://www.balena.io/etcher/ ( Used to flash micro-sd) |
| + | |
| + | ::Prefered method: Fedora Mediawriter (see above) |
| + | |
| * https://fedoraproject.org/wiki/Architectures/ARM/Raspberry_Pi (read this first) | | * https://fedoraproject.org/wiki/Architectures/ARM/Raspberry_Pi (read this first) |
− | * https://mirrors.rit.edu/fedora/fedora/linux/releases/29/Spins/armhfp/images/ | + | * https://dl.fedoraproject.org/pub/fedora/linux/releases/30/Spins/armhfp/images/ (f30-1.2 release) |
| + | * https://fedoraproject.org/wiki/Architectures/ARM#Current_stable_release |
| + | :: https://arm.fedoraproject.org/ (armhfp) |
| + | :: https://alt.fedoraproject.org/alt/ (AArch64) |
| + | * https://mirrors.rit.edu/fedora/fedora/linux/releases/30/Spins/armhfp/images/ |
| * https://fedoraproject.org/wiki/Architectures/ARM | | * https://fedoraproject.org/wiki/Architectures/ARM |
| * https://dl.fedoraproject.org/pub/fedora/linux/development/30/Spins/armhfp/images/ | | * https://dl.fedoraproject.org/pub/fedora/linux/development/30/Spins/armhfp/images/ |
Line 74: |
Line 93: |
| ::https://www.raspberrypi.org/downloads/ | | ::https://www.raspberrypi.org/downloads/ |
| ::https://elinux.org/RPi_Distributions#Fedora_Remix | | ::https://elinux.org/RPi_Distributions#Fedora_Remix |
− | ::http://wiki.sugarlabs.org/go/Ubuntu_on_rpi3 | + | ==Sugar on other distributions== |
| + | :https://elinux.org/RPi_Distributions#Fedora_Remix |
| + | :https://elinux.org/Category:RaspberryPi |
| + | ::http://www.pidora.ca/ |
| + | ::http://wiki.sugarlabs.org/go/Ubuntu_on_rpi3 (Ubuntu) |
| + | ::https://people.sugarlabs.org/rishabh/ (debian) |
| + | :::https://wiki.sugarlabs.org/go/Debian/Raspberry_Pi#Comparison |
| + | ::https://en.opensuse.org/HCL:Raspberry_Pi2 (OpenSuse) |
| + | :::https://en.opensuse.org/Portal:ARM |
| + | |
| + | ===Rpi-2/3=== |
| | | |
− | ==Rpi-2/3==
| |
− | ''Official support for the Raspberry Pi 2/3 is available in Fedora! Please read the FAQ for the current status of various features.
| |
| * https://mirrors.rit.edu/fedora/fedora/linux/releases/29/Spins/armhfp/images/ | | * https://mirrors.rit.edu/fedora/fedora/linux/releases/29/Spins/armhfp/images/ |
− | * http://download.fedberry.org/?dir=releases/29/images/armhfp/29.1 (armv7hl) | + | * http://download.fedberry.org/?dir=releases/29/images/armhfp/29.1 (armv7hl) illustrated below |
| : 32 GB micro sd | | : 32 GB micro sd |
− | ::Older model Rpi-2 | + | ::Older model Rpi-2 |
| + | ::(sudo dnf groupinstall sugar-desktop-environment) |
| + | ::(sudo dnf install sugar-runner) |
| ;LATER arm builds require Rpi-2b/3b to boot | | ;LATER arm builds require Rpi-2b/3b to boot |
− | ;Tested with f29/f30/f31 rawhide which do not boot on Rpi-2 | + | ;Tested with f29/f30/f31-rawhide which do not boot on Rpi-2 |
− | [[File:If29-rpi2-2.jpg|600px]] [[File:If29-rpi2.jpg|400px]] | + | [[File:If29-rpi2-2.jpg|400px]] [[File:If29-rpi2.jpg|400px]] |
− | :sugar 0.112 no jabber | + | ::fedberry-f29.1 - sugar 0.112 no jabber |
| + | |
| + | ===Rpi-3b+=== |
| + | |
| + | *https://fedoraproject.org/wiki/Architectures/ARM/Installation#Arm_Image_Installer |
| + | ====Working in Rpi3B+==== |
| + | |
| + | :[[File:F30_arm_sugar_net.jpg|400px]] |
| + | |
| + | ; Fedora-Mate-armhfp-30-20190427.n.0-sda.raw ^ |
| + | ::sugar-runner in mate f30 arm |
| + | :: sugar 0.113 - jabber works |
| + | |
| + | |
| + | :[[File:Kde_f30_arm_initial_setup.jpg|400px]] |
| + | |
| + | *intial setup |
| + | :[[File:Kde_f30_arm_ver.jpg|400px]] |
| + | |
| + | |
| + | ;Fedora-KDE-armhfp-30-20190427.n.0-sda.raw ^ |
| + | |
| + | |
| + | |
| + | ; Fedora-LXDE-armhfp-30-1.2-sda.raw (works) |
| + | |
| + | *https://gparted.org/display-doc.php%3Fname%3Dmoving-space-between-partitions |
| + | [[File:Gparted.jpg|400px]] |
| + | |
| + | :move partition 3 to fullsize ^ |
| + | *32GB micro sd |
| + | :install GParted |
| + | ::sudo dnf install gparted |
| + | |
| + | ====soas f30 1.2 with fix (aperez)==== |
| + | *https://drive.google.com/open?id=1keflpDVnJs4HGmsq-I2nbj7TgMrt1YWK |
| + | :soas f30 1.2 with fix (aperez) |
| | | |
− | ==Rpi-2b/3b== | + | ====not working==== |
− | :under construction; waiting on delivery | + | *;soas does not start: |
| + | ::https://bugzilla.redhat.com/show_bug.cgi?id=1711475 |
| + | "<pwhalen> satellit, seeing the same issue. it looks like the initramfs is host-only for some reason. Looking at the kickstart I think I see why. |
| + | <pwhalen> we remove dracut-config-generic in post, but it looks like we also rebuild the initramfs for sugar as well..seems like the rebuild happens after we remove dracut-config-generic.. so host only :( |
| + | |
| + | <pwhalen> satellit, broken in rawhide as well - 15M May 14 15:59 initramfs-5.1.0-1.fc31.armv7hl.img |
| + | <pwhalen> should be around 40-50M" |
| + | "<pwhalen> satellit, if you replace the initramfs with this one - https://fedorapeople.org/~pwhalen/soas/initramfs-5.0.9-301.fc30.armv7hl.img |
| + | <pwhalen> it will boot. Thanks for bringing this to our attention." |
| + | |
| + | *may 15: |
| + | <pwhalen> satellit, mount the sd, the look for the partition labelled boot |
| + | |
| + | <pwhalen> might be easiest to then right click and open in terminal, then 'su -c "wget https://fedorapeople.org/~pwhalen/soas/initramfs-5.0.9-301.fc30.armv7hl.img"' |
| + | <pwhalen> then 'sudo mv initramfs-5.0.9-301.fc30.armv7hl.img.1 initramfs-5.0.9-301.fc30.armv7hl.img' |
| + | <pwhalen> should od it |
| + | <pwhalen> or do it even |
| + | <pwhalen> and we'll get it fixed for f31. As it is it will only work in qemu. |
| + | |
| + | *;fix applied (20 may 2019) |
| + | :Download https://fedorapeople.org/~pwhalen/soas/initramfs-5.0.9-301.fc30.armv7hl.img (to Downloads/f30/) |
| + | :satellit@localhost ~]$ cd /run/media/satellit/__boot/ |
| + | ::[satellit@localhost __boot]$ su |
| + | ::Password: |
| + | ::[root@localhost __boot]# chmod 777 initramfs-5.0.9-301.fc30.armv7hl.img |
| + | ::[root@localhost __boot]# rm initramfs-5.0.9-301.fc30.armv7hl.img |
| + | :::rm: remove regular file 'initramfs-5.0.9-301.fc30.armv7hl.img'? |
| + | ::: y |
| + | ::[root@localhost __boot]# cp /home/satellit/Downloads/f30/initramfs-5.0.9-301.fc30.armv7hl.img /run/media/satellit/__boot/initramfs-5.0.9-301.fc30.armv7hl.img |
| + | [root@localhost __boot]# |
| + | |
| + | :[[File:Soas-fixed.jpg|400px]] |
| + | : [[File:F30_soas_fixed_2.jpg|400px]] |
| + | ::128 GB microsd with gparted |
| + | "since I had 128 GB; I installed:Cinnamon-desktop-environment; then did an update." |
| + | |
| + | *;workstation stops at starting GDM |
| + | |
| + | =Trimslice= |
| + | *https://wiki.sugarlabs.org/go/Testing/Reports/ARM_TrimSlice |
| + | ;::old page with testing |
| | | |
| =livedcd-tools installed in mounted soas f30 usb= | | =livedcd-tools installed in mounted soas f30 usb= |
Line 172: |
Line 277: |
| =Internet-in-a-Box= | | =Internet-in-a-Box= |
| *http://wiki.laptop.org/go/IIAB/FAQ | | *http://wiki.laptop.org/go/IIAB/FAQ |
− | | + | *https://wiki.sugarlabs.org/go/Sugar_Creation_Kit/sck/Advanced_Topics#Internet_in_a_Box (old) |
| *http://download.unleashkids.org/ (older links) | | *http://download.unleashkids.org/ (older links) |
| *Interesting project to create a schoolserver | | *Interesting project to create a schoolserver |